2002 Supreme(Guj) 634

RAVI R.TRIPATHI
GOHIL AMARSING GOVINDBHAI – Appellant
Versus
SHAH MANSUKHLAL CHHAGANLAL – Respondent


Advocates Appeared: JITENDRA M.PATEL, R.N.SHAH

RAVI R. TRIPATHI, J.

( 1 ) THE present Second Appeal is filed being aggrieved and dissatisfied by the judgement and decree dated 31/03/1978 passed in Civil Appeal No. 40 of 1977 by the learned 2nd Extra Assistant Judge, Baroda, whereby the appeal was dismissed and the judgement and decree passed in Regular Civil Suit No. 222 of 1973 by the learned Civil Judge (J. D.), Karjan, dated 18th December, 1976 was confirmed.

( 2 ) THE plaintiff, respondent herein, filed Regular Civil Suit No. 222 of 1973 to get the possession of the suit house from the defendant, appellant herein. It is the case of the plaintiff that he had good relations with the defendant and his family members from the time of deceased father of the defendant. As the plaintiff was in need of money, he demanded from the defendant. The defendant told the plaintiff to execute `an agreement to sale of his house situated at "brahman Vaas" at Village Dethan.
